On September 23, 2020 the Plumbing and Mechanical Systems Board convened and voted to extend the 2020 renewal period for an additional six months. This extension is intended to help eliminate confusion within the industry as to when PMSB licenses will ultimately expire.
One of the provisions of Governor Reynolds’ Proclamation of Disaster Emergency prevents licenses issued by the PMSB from expiring. While it appears circumstances will require further extensions of the proclamation, the proclamation may only be extended 30 days at a time. In order to prevent a situation where licenses may expire quickly after the proclamation ends, the PMSB has decided an additional six months is an appropriate extension of the 2020 renewal period at this time. The Iowa Plumbing and Mechanical Systems Board was established to administer and enforce the provisions of Iowa law regarding the licensing and regulation of plumbers, mechanical professionals, and contractors.
